U+13B97 "๐“ฎ—" Egyptian Hieroglyph-# is a specific glyph from the Egyptian Hieroglyphs block, representing a sign in the ancient Egyptian writing system that was used primarily for monumental inscriptions and religious texts. This particular character, assigned the placeholder description "Egyptian Hieroglyph-#" due to its provisional naming in the standard, corresponds to a unique phonetic or ideographic symbol whose exact meaning and pronunciation are determined by Egyptologists based on its context within the Gardiner sign list and other scholarly classifications. As part of the Unicode Standard, it enables digital encoding, storage, and display of this ancient script, preserving a tiny fragment of the written language used along the Nile for over three thousand years.
